Energy Efficiency in Saudi Cement Industry | EcoMENA

Mar 16, 2017· The cement industry is one of the highest energyintensive industries in the world, with fuel and energy costs typically representing 3040% of total production costs. On an average, the specific electrical energy consumption typically ranges between 90 and 130 kWh per tonne of cement.

Energy Efficiency and CO2 Emissions from the Global …

for the production of cement clinker and electricity for grinding the raw materials and finished cement. Since cement production consumes on average between 4 to 5 GJ per tonne of cement, this industry uses 8 to 10 EJ of energy annually. Energy efficiency in cement manufacture VDZ

Today, electrical energy consumption in cement works makes up over 10 per cent of the total energy consumption, with the energy costs being split almost equally between fuel and electricity. Energy Efficiency and Saving in the Cement Industry ...

An important benefit of enhancing energy efficiency in the cement industry would be the reduction in energy costs. Broadly speaking, in the EU cement industry the energy bill represents about 40% of total production costs, while European cement production techniques are amongst the most energy efficient in the world.
